Transaction 51e62e1bcd6fc5b4a61718cfb4d3a3eba870cc1b3cf38a73dce1168885378752
1 Input
1 Output
-
51e62e1bcd6fc5b4a61718cfb4d3a3eba870cc1b3cf38a73dce1168885378752:0
- value
- 15613
- script pubkey
- OP_0 OP_PUSHBYTES_20 c97b28ce85d488481627c91b307a228845ddf652
- address
- bc1qe9aj3n596jyys938eydnq73z3pzamajj84n79e